PARLIAMENT
CHANGE IN PROCEDURE.
(By Telegraph—Per Press Association ) WELLINGTON, February 17.
The Prime Minister, Mr Forbes, stated to-day that it has been arranged for the Address-in-Reply Debate at the coming session of Parliament to be initiated by the two Government whips, Mr A. J. Murdoch (Marsden), who will be the mover, and Air J. Bitchener (Waitaki), who will be the seconder.
It has been the practice for some veasr to ask newly elected members to initiate the debate, but on this occasion, a course that was taken at the time of the National Government in war time is to be followed.
